You’ll find grab-and-go counters, dessert cafes with seating, and full-service restaurants where dessert is a highlight instead of an afterthought.
| Type of spot | Typical experience |
|---|---|
| Bakery / patisserie | Morning pastries, custom cakes, coffee pairings |
| Ice cream / gelato shop | Scoops, sundaes, shakes, non-dairy options |
| Dessert café / lounge | Plated desserts, coffee, tea, sometimes cocktails |
| Restaurant with desserts | Full meal with a strong dessert menu |
| Sweet specialty shop | Donuts, cupcakes, cookies, or candy only |

Atlanta Desserts stand out because the city blends Southern comfort flavors with global influences. You’ll see peach, pecan, and bourbon alongside matcha, churro-inspired treats, and plant-based ice creams. Competition pushes shops and restaurants to keep menus fresh, seasonal, and Instagram-ready.
